当前位置:首页 > 即时通讯 > 正文

即时通讯服务测试的简单介绍

今天给大家分享即时通讯服务测试,其中也会对的内容是什么进行解释。

简述信息一览:

腾讯是哪一年推出QQ的?

QQ是1999年2月由腾讯自主开发的基于Internet的即时通信网络工具——腾讯即时通信(TencentInstantMessenger,简称TM或腾讯QQ)。

位6位7位的QQ号都是1999年那时候有的。那了2000年的时候申请的号码都是8位的1开头的号码了。再之后申请普遍就是9位数乃至更多位数啦。

即时通讯服务测试的简单介绍
(图片来源网络,侵删)

年3月腾讯正式推出了“QQ行靓号地带”业务,开始了其出售QQ号码使用权(并不是所有权)的业务。2002年5月 网上开始风传QQ即将全员收费,7月腾讯CEO***接受电话***访时表示,将对新用户收费。具体的收费价格应该是在每月2元,也就是QQ正在宣传的“QQ行”。 免费号码和一次性号码会逐步紧俏。

年,腾讯在深圳成立,开始了其在互联网领域的探索之旅。两年后,1999年2月,腾讯发布了它的首个即时通讯软件——QQ,这款软件以其独特的功能和用户友好的界面迅速获得了市场的认可。

写一个即时通信的app,服务器端需要用到哪些技术

1、在服务器端的具体技术实现上,可以考虑使用诸如Node.js这样的后端框架,它可以高效地处理大量的并发连接,非常适合即时通讯应用。此外,数据库的选择也很重要,可以选择MySQL、MongoDB等,根据实际需求决定。消息队列技术如RabbitMQ或Kafka,能够有效处理高并发下的消息传递。

即时通讯服务测试的简单介绍
(图片来源网络,侵删)

2、为了确保安全性和数据隐私,即时通讯系统通常***用消息加密技术,保证通信内容的机密性。OpenIM作为一个开源即时通讯组件,旨在为开发者提供高性能、轻量级的即时通讯解决方案,支持快速集成到应用程序中,并确保业务数据的安全性。通过开源模式,OpenIM降低了开发成本,并允许企业掌控核心数据。

3、要搭建一个全开源的IM即时通讯系统,首先从前端开发着手,可以选用VUE或UNIAPP技术,它支持Android、iOS和H5平台,只需一套前端代码即可覆盖多端。服务器端则选择PHP与WebSocket进行实时通信,确保消息实时传输。数据库方面,可以结合MySql和mongodb,前者适用于结构化的数据存储,后者则适合处理非结构化数据。

4、接着,可以使用Java开源服务端Openfire,快速搭建即时聊天服务端。Openfire作为服务器端,支持丰富的功能,如消息发送、接收、存储、离线消息推送等。为了实现微信类似的聊天界面,开发者还需要利用前端技术构建用户界面。HTML, CSS, JavaScript等前端语言是构建界面的基础。

5、Socket连接:手机App可以使用Socket技术与服务器建立持久的双向连接,通过发送和接收数据来进行通信。这种方式在需要实时数据传输和高度交互性的应用中比较常见。以上是常见的手机App与服务器通信的方式,具体的选择取决于应用的需求和开发人员的技术选择。

im即时通讯服务器如何搭建?

搭建IM即时通讯服务器,首先需选择合适的软件。市面上有多种选择,例如企业酷信OA协同办公软件或酷信即时通讯系统(shiku.co),基于您的需求选择最适合的一款。安装过程如同安装应用程序,需在您的电脑或服务器上进行安装操作。确保按照软件指南完成所有步骤,以确保正确安装。

构建自己的IM即时通讯聊天软件,可以遵循以下框架:首先,各个CIM组件均基于Spring Boot构建,这为项目提供了强大的支持和便利性。其次,底层通信***用Netty和Google Protocol Buffer,Netty用于高效的网络通信,而Protocol Buffer则能有效处理数据传输,二者结合确保了数据传输的高效与可靠。

要搭建一个全开源的IM即时通讯系统,首先从前端开发着手,可以选用VUE或UNIAPP技术,它支持Android、iOS和H5平台,只需一套前端代码即可覆盖多端。服务器端则选择PHP与WebSocket进行实时通信,确保消息实时传输。数据库方面,可以结合MySql和mongodb,前者适用于结构化的数据存储,后者则适合处理非结构化数据。

关于即时通讯服务测试和的介绍到此就结束了,感谢你花时间阅读本站内容,更多关于、即时通讯服务测试的信息别忘了在本站搜索。